编程技术 - 军军小站|张军博客
编程技术

JSP Servlet基础知识(一)

下一页1.HTML是静态的,JSP是动态的,交互式的,而且可由用户定制。2.服务器:可能是物理主机(硬件),也可能是Web服务器应用(软件)。客户:指人类用户,或浏览器应用。Web客户允许用户请求服务器上的某个资源,并且向用户显示请求结果。3.服务器和客户的通信服务器和客户之间对话的共同的语言是HTTP。服务器使用HTTP向客户发送信息。4.HTTP请求:HTTP方法(Get、Post),要访问的页面,表单参数。响应:状态码,内容类型(文本、图片、HTML

系统 2019-08-29 23:49:23 1942

编程技术

Flash Com Actionscript 介绍

[1b]一、Camera对象[/1b]使用环境:FlashPlayer6,本地使用或者FlashCommunicationServerMX环境下。先来做一个小的实验,请有网络摄像头的朋友做好准备。打开FlashMX,新建一个movie。选中菜单Window>Library,调出Library面板。在Library面板右上角的pop-up菜单上选中NewVideo选项,在Library里面将会出现一个Video对象的图标(也是Communication的一个

系统 2019-08-29 23:35:01 1942

编程技术

JDBC初步

l数据库驱动lSUN公司为统一对数据库的操作,定义了一套Java操作数据库的规范,称之为JDBC。lJDBC全称为:JavaDataBaseConnectivity(java数据库连接),它主要由接口组成。l组成JDBC的2个包:ljava.sqlljavax.sqll开发JDBC应用需要以上2个包的支持外,还需要导入相应JDBC的数据库实现(即数据库驱动)。运用1.加载驱动Class.forName("com.mysql.jdbc.Driver"【驱动名

系统 2019-08-29 23:30:03 1942

编程技术

Jakarta Struts应用的七个经验

编者按:本文叙述了作者在运用Struts过程中来之不易的若干经验和心得。如果你是jsp和servlet开发Web应用的Java程序员,并且也正在考虑采用基于Struts的构建方法的话,那么你会在这里发现很多颇有见地同时也很有价值的信息。1.只在必要的时候才考虑扩展Struts框架一个好的framework有很多优点,首先,它必须能够满足用户的可预见的需求。为此Struts为Web应用提供了一个通用的架构,这样开发人员可以把精力集中在如何解决实际业务问题上。

系统 2019-08-29 22:56:47 1942

编程技术

Spket的使用

在开发EXT中,我分别使用了Aptana和Spket一、Spket的安装1、Plugin:最低要求:eclipse平台运行时3.2.x,文件为:spket-1.6.4.1.zip(与别的插件的安装无异,相信不用我多说了吧2、SpketIDE:最低要求:你需要java1.5或更高版本运行安装程序,可独立使用(不用装Eclipse文件为:spket-1.6.4.1.jar安装步骤:1、打开cmd,2、在spket-1.6.4.1.jar文件目录下输入java-

系统 2019-08-29 22:49:52 1942

编程技术

又见西安

作为一个伪历史爱好者,对古都西安自有一番向往,08年去了一趟,前几天,接着出差去了一趟,恰逢部门组织联谊活动,由于出差赶不上三天的衡山-韶山-长沙游玩,在西安多呆几天,然后将父母也接过来,请了两天年假,一共呆了6天。一、秋老虎下混乱的交通和污浊的空气每次来西安(就2次)感觉都不一样。这次感觉远差于上次,原因是乱七八糟的交通和污染的空气。上次是11月来的,这次金秋9月,碰到了34度的高温,欠缺运气。老天爷的事,自然不能抱怨。西安的街道都是正方向,和南方的城市

系统 2019-08-29 22:41:23 1942

编程技术

最简Dialog的实现

系统提供的各种Dialog太复杂!来个最简单的,看图:简单吧!实现:privateDialogdialog;privatevoidshowProgress(){if(dialog==null){dialog=newDialog(this,R.style.Theme_TransparentDialog);//dialog.setContentView(R.layout.progress_dialog);dialog.setContentView(newPro

系统 2019-08-29 22:17:31 1942

编程技术

NIO基本概念

慢慢了解的过程中,觉得有必要重新回顾一下IO的基本概念,深入理解一下基础。缓冲区操作以下内容摘自《JavaNIO》:缓冲区,以及缓冲区如何工作,是所有I/O的基础。所谓“输入/输出”讲的无非就是把数据移进或移出缓冲区。进程执行I/O操作,归结起来,也就是向操作系统发出请求,让它要么把缓冲区里的数据排干(写),要么用数据把缓冲区填满(读)。进程使用这一机制处理所有数据进出操作。操作系统内部处理这一任务的机制,其复杂程度可能超乎想像,但就概念而言,却非常直白易

系统 2019-08-29 22:14:09 1942

编程技术

一段下载功能的代码

publicActionForwarddownload(ActionMappingmapping,ActionFormform,HttpServletRequestrequest,HttpServletResponseresponse)throwsException...{this.initActionAttributes(request);//System.out.println(uploadForm.getFile().getFileName()+"-

系统 2019-08-29 22:13:58 1942

编程技术

Web ADF编程

通用步骤:1.从Webcontrols开始2.访问resourcemanager3.找到resource4.决定Resource支持那个functionality5.执行functionality访问Resource有三种方法:1、从Webcontrols访问ResourceDimresManagerasMapResourceManager=Me.MapResourceManager1DimmapResourceasIMapResource=resMana

系统 2019-08-12 09:30:39 1942

编程技术

笔者带你剖析轻量级消息中间件ActiveMQ

《笔者带你剖析轻量级消息中间件ActiveMQ》前言软件系统的发展,简单来说是从单机应用逐步演变为分布式+集群模式,当然这根互联网的兴起是密不可分的。笔者曾经面试过一些开发人员,当你们使用代码编写一个简单的Login模块时,大概需要花费多少周期?有些开发人员不假思索的脱口而出,5分钟、10分钟等。OK,我们先不管他们是否真的能够在这么短的时间内开发出一个简单的Login功能,我真正想问的是,这个看似简单的功能背后,如果存放在互联网场景下,如何能够保证系统同

系统 2019-08-12 09:30:36 1942